Web2 dec. 2024 · 1) I believe that most of the DNA testing companies conservatively claim that autosomal tests can go back from between 4 to 6 generations, in general. FTDNA says on their "Autosomal Tests (Family Finder)" page. This test is designed to find relatives on any of your ancestral lines within the last five generations.

How many generations … WebThe numbers represent the average amount of your DNA which will come from each individual that many generations back. So for example, 100% of your DNA comes from your two parents. You have exactly 50% of your mother's DNA and 50% of your father's. 100% of your DNA also comes from your 4 grandparents, so on average you have 25% of each of … northland garage sales
